Section 5(a)(1) of the Occupational Safety and Health Act of 1970: The
employer did not
furnish employment and a place of employment which were free from
recognized hazards
that were causing, or likely to cause, death or serious physical harm to
employees in that
employees are exposed to a crushing and/or drowning hazard due to
potential roll-over when
operating ride-on mowers at areas of variable slope and at sloped
embankments in close
proximity to lakes or ponds, on or about 04/02/10.
a) At the site, two zero turn Hustler riding mowers with serial numbers
3709313131
and 8050683, were used without rollover protective structures exposing
employees to
the hazard of being crushed by the mower in the event of tipping over.
Employees
would operate the mower near cubing with a drop of about 6 to 8 inches and
near
lakes and ponds, on or about 03/31/10.
Among other methods, one feasible and acceptable abatement method to
correct
this
hazard would be:
1. Install a properly functioning rollover protection and ensure that
employees
always fully extend the Roll-over Protection system as indicated by the
manufacturer of the equipment (exemptions may include when mowing under
trees with low branches on flat surfaces).
2. Develop and implement an effective written operator training program for
the mower operators which incorporates, at a minimum, that supervisors and
operators be thoroughly trained in the safe operating practices for the
mowers,
and in the recognition of potentially hazardous conditions, such as those
stated
in the "Safety Instructions for Operators" section of the American National
Standard for "Safety Specification for Power Lawn Mowers, Lawn and Garden
Tractors, and lawn Tractor", ANSI B71.1-2003.
3. Follow the manufacturer operating and maintenance instructions found in
the Hustler Super Z with 60 in. Side Discharge Mower Operator's Manual and
posted on the manufacturers web-site which states "operate units with the
roll
bar in the raised and locked position and use a seat belt" and also
includes
warnings when mowing on slopes greater than 15 degrees.
4. Use weed-edging equipment and walk behind mowers in the "Safety Zone"
areas (at the edge of waters and near drop offs).
5. Establish and implement unannounced safety audits to ensure all
operators
are following the established safe practices.
6. Establish a progressive disciplinary action policy for employees who
fail to
follow established safe work practices.
